CIVIL AVIATION

MARLBOROUGH LOCAL BODIES’ SUPPORT. By Telegraph.—Press Association. Blenheim. July 18. A feature of the growth of the movement for civil aviation in Marlborough is the cordial support given to the re-cently-formed Aero Club by the local bodies. The Borough Council has placed a 30-acre aerodrome nt the club's disposal. The Marlborough County Council has undertaken roading access, and the Power Board had decided to give the club the light and power required.
